Kelly's The Irish Times Washington DC
Add Website
Close
Kelly's The Irish Times
Be first to review 14 F St Nw,Washington DC 20001 Phone Number: (202) 543-5433
Kelly's The Irish Times Store Hours
Hours may fluctuate
Hours may fluctuate